Cherry Almond Oatmeal Crisp
 
 
Ingredients
  • 6 cups (about 2 pounds) sweet cherries, pitted
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 2 Tbsp tapicoa
  • 2 Tbsp warm water
For Topping:
  • ½ cup old-fashioned rolled oats
  • ⅓ cup all-purpose flour
  • ⅓ cup packed light br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¼ cup slivered almonds
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
Instructions
  1. Preheat oven to 375°. Coat individual baking dishes with cooking spray.
  2. Prepare the filling by combining cherries, sugar,and juice in a medium saucepan.
  3. Bring to boil, stirring often.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until cherries have softened, stirring occasionally, about 10 minutes.
  4. Combine tapioca and water in a small bowl. Add to cherry mixture and stir until mixture has thickened.
  5. Remove from heat and spoon cherry mixture into individual baking dishes.
To prepare topping:
  1. Combine flour, oats, brown sugar, and cinnamon in a medium bowl, stirring with a whisk. Cut in chilled butter with a fork.
  2. Stir in sliced almonds. Sprinkle oat mixture evenly over cherry mixture.
  3. Bake at 375° for 20-25 minutes or until filling is bubbly and topping is crisp. Let stand 5 minutes; serve warm.
